@import"https://fonts.googleapis.com/css2?family=Mr+Dafoe&display=swap";@import"https://fonts.googleapis.com/css2?family=Racing+Sans+One&display=swap";.logo-team-text{font-family:Mr Dafoe,cursive;text-transform:lowercase;color:#333}.logo-team-text.white{color:#fff}.logo-shadow-text{font-family:Racing Sans One,cursive;text-transform:uppercase;color:#3b82f6;font-size:1.2em}.logo-racing-text{font-family:Mr Dafoe,cursive;color:#db2777}.team-shadow-header{font-family:Racing Sans One,cursive}.icon svg{width:1em;height:1em;display:inline;position:relative;bottom:2px}a.textLink{color:#3b82f6;text-decoration:underline}.imgGrid img{float:left}.carbon{background-color:#202020;background-image:linear-gradient(45deg,black 25%,transparent 25%,transparent 75%,black 75%,black),linear-gradient(45deg,black 25%,transparent 25%,transparent 75%,black 75%,black),linear-gradient(to bottom,rgb(8,8,8),rgb(32,32,32));background-size:10px 10px,10px 10px,10px 5px;background-position:0px 0px,5px 5px,0px 0px}.tshero{background:url(/images/header_2x.jpg);background-size:100%;background-repeat:no-repeat;height:73vw;max-height:100vh}.side-menu{display:none}.hamb{cursor:pointer;float:right;padding:20px;z-index:999999}.hamb-line{background:white;display:block;height:2px;position:relative;width:24px}.hamb-line:before,.hamb-line:after{background:white;content:"";display:block;height:100%;position:absolute;transition:all .2s ease-out;width:100%}.hamb-line:before{top:5px}.hamb-line:after{top:-5px}.side-menu:checked~.hamb .hamb-line{background:transparent}.side-menu:checked~.hamb .hamb-line:before{transform:rotate(-45deg);top:0;background:black}.side-menu:checked~.hamb .hamb-line:after{transform:rotate(45deg);top:0;background:black}nav{transition:max-height .5s ease-out;max-height:0}.side-menu:checked~nav{max-height:100%}
